Abstract
BACKGROUND: Eimeria maxima initiates infection by invading the jejunal epithelial cells of chicken. However, the proteins involved in invasion remain unknown. The research of the molecules that participate in the interactions between E. maxima sporozoites and host target cells will fill a gap in our understanding of the invasion system of this parasitic pathogen.Entities:

Proteins of E. maxima that bound to chicken jejunal epithelial cells identified by shotgun LC-MS/MS with more than two unique peptide counts
| Protein description | Accession number | Unique pep count MH+ | Pep count (sequence) | Cover percent (%) | Theor MW (kDa) | Theor pI | MASCOT score |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Lactate dehydrogenase | gi|557194155 | 4 | 4 | 16.97 | 35.94 | 6.60 | 60.84 |
| 14-3-3 protein | gi|557193108 | 6 | 6 | 23.43 | 32.55 | 4.80 | 63.59 |
| Elongation factor 1-alpha | gi|557198794 | 3 | 4 | 6.44 | 49.36 | 9.16 | 63.00 |
| Elongation factor 2 | gi|557157066 | 3 | 3 | 3.37 | 93.28 | 5.99 | 49.12 |
| Fructose-bisphosphate aldolase | gi|557193254 | 3 | 3 | 13.13 | 38.77 | 8.33 | 62.10 |
| ATP synthase beta chain | gi|557185041 | 3 | 3 | 4.80 | 72.32 | 6.22 | 47.06 |
| 18 kda cyclophilin | gi|557198725 | 3 | 3 | 23.28 | 20.35 | 6.97 | 54.77 |
| Hypothetical protein, conserved | gi|557206977 | 3 | 3 | 11.67 | 32.25 | 4.58 | 53.47 |
| Heat-shock protein 60 | gi|557243650 | 3 | 3 | 8.73 | 59.93 | 5.86 | 53.46 |
| B-block-binding subunit of tfiiic protein | gi|557157037 | 2 | 9 | 0.46 | 34.63 | 6.76 | 44.91 |
| Polyubiquitin | gi|557209304 | 2 | 5 | 11.54 | 17.46 | 8.01 | 39.48 |
| RAS small GTpase | gi|557167708 | 2 | 3 | 8.33 | 22.94 | 7.64 | 71.94 |
| Heat-shock protein, related | gi|557184708 | 5 | 5 | 7.65 | 71.41 | 5.16 | 80.62 |
| Microneme protein 7 | gi|343094702 | 2 | 2 | 15.12 | 18.24 | 4.62 | 57.25 |
| Tubulin beta chain | gi|343480759 | 2 | 2 | 6.01 | 49.92 | 4.78 | 76.11 |
| ATP synthase alpha | gi|557156948 | 2 | 2 | 6.90 | 21.68 | 7.63 | 43.05 |
| SWI/SNF-related matrix-associated actin-dependent regulator of chromatin | gi|557158395 | 2 | 2 | 1.51 | 11.91 | 5.64 | 41.06 |
| ADP ribosylation factor 1 | gi|557167614 | 2 | 2 | 11.40 | 20.80 | 6.10 | 56.12 |
| Protein emb isoform, related | gi|557184804 | 2 | 2 | 0.61 | 23.58 | 5.80 | 35.63 |
| Hypothetical protein, conserved | gi|557168315 | 2 | 2 | 0.38 | 38.08 | 6.14 | 29.12 |
| Hypothetical protein, conserved | gi|557210462 | 2 | 2 | 0.26 | 63.97 | 6.65 | 34.58 |
| 60s ribosomal protein L3 | gi|557210678 | 2 | 2 | 4.90 | 44.11 | 10.41 | 60.01 |
| Heat-shock protein 90 | gi|557188011 | 2 | 2 | 2.94 | 82.69 | 5.08 | 76.54 |
| Microneme protein 2 | gi|334851460 | 5 | 5 | 14.64 | 30.60 | 4.90 | 51.92 |
| Heat-shock protein 70 | gi|557232143 | 2 | 2 | 3.25 | 56.17 | 8.69 | 46.71 |
| Triosephosphate isomerase | gi|557232104 | 2 | 2 | 10.76 | 27.36 | 6.00 | 38.99 |
| Tubulin alpha chain | gi|557210668 | 2 | 2 | 4.98 | 46.69 | 4.90 | 55.07 |
| Microneme protein 3, partial | gi|557237363 | 2 | 2 | 4.58 | 44.33 | 4.65 | 51.70 |
| Coiled-coil domain-containing protein, related | gi|557238523 | 2 | 2 | 0.45 | 26.90 | 4.52 | 26.72 |
| Actin | gi|557207008 | 4 | 15 | 12.77 | 42.01 | 5.00 | 49.73 |
| Histone | gi|19880141 | 4 | 9 | 20.59 | 15.39 | 11.29 | 35.08 |
| 82 kda gametocyte, related | gi|38565038 | 4 | 5 | 9.73 | 66.09 | 5.16 | 101.05 |
| 56 kda gametocyte, related | gi|557167757 | 4 | 5 | 9.03 | 53.30 | 5.00 | 78.91 |
| Enolase 2 | gi|557157196 | 4 | 4 | 9.37 | 49.88 | 5.92 | 42.82 |
| Gl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ate dehydrogenase | gi|557168185 | 4 | 4 | 11.21 | 36.26 | 7.58 | 74.56 |
